Diddy’s influencer ex who says he’s a ‘cuck’ spills his darkest secrets as defense grills her for a second day

Sean “Diddy” Combs’ last girlfriend, a social media influencer accusing him of horrific abuse, is being grilled by his attorneys Wednesday in the bombshell sex-trafficking trial that could send the disgraced hip-hop mogul to prison for life.

His former flame, testifying under the alias “Jane,” has been on the stand for nearly a week, at times sobbing uncontrollably as describes for jurors in disturbing detail how Diddy savagely beat her and made her have unprotected sex with porn stars and escorts.

Diddy, 55, is accused of using his fame, fortune and many businesses to run a decade-long scheme in which he controlled and manipulated his longtime girlfriend, R&B singer Cassie Ventura, 38, and others including Jane using violence and threats, forcing them into “freak-off” sex marathons that went on for days.

The rapper has pleaded not guilty to charges of sex trafficking, racketeering, and transportation to engage in prostitution. He faces life in prison if convicted.
